Is Constellation Energy Corporation (CEG) Stock Outpacing Its Oils-Energy Peers This Year?
Constellation Energy Corporation is one of 248 individual stocks in the Oils-Energy sector. Collectively, these companies sit at #15 in the Zacks Sector Rank. The Zacks Sector Rank considers 16 different groups, measuring the average Zacks Rank of the individual stocks within the sector to gauge the strength of each group. Within the past quarter, the Zacks Consensus Estimate for CEG's full-year earnings has moved 6% higher. This shows that analyst sentiment has improved and the company's earnings outlook i ...